I just played a ranked match as PHC and holy f**k, this substrate dude annihilated me with a small army of maulers. The guy didn't even need anything else to kill my army of zeus and artemis's, i was boned b4 i knew it... I just hope they tone down the damage output of the mauler a little bit, or is there a counter to them that I haven't figured out yet?
it is nothing you can do. you can skip artemis and go full nemesis with zeus but it;s pretty bad. if you are outnumbered and lose a single battle without having a sentinel turret to fall on you die. it's pretty punishing. Or you can walk with artemis and zeus into a drone tower and lose the game. even though muffin will tell you that you can scout with air drone, you will send an air drone and commit some brutes with artemis and all the while you are doing this, substrate will focus you with 4 maulers and kill you.so that is pretty much it.
You need archers to counter substrate T2 spam.
Thanks, I'll try to spam archers next time but usually by mid game my T1 units are usually inefficient in terms of hurting T2 units. Though I don't spam archers as much as I do T2 units.
Anyways, thanks guys, I appreciate it!!!!!
Maulers get demolished by Archers with a screen of Brutes.
Maulers are the COUNTER to the Artemis.
